Contents:
Introd. : Is there a 'Third Way' for education policy? / John Codd -- pt. ONE : THE PURPOSES OF EDUCATION -- 1. Education policy and the challenges of globalisation : commercialisation or citizenship? / John Codd -- 2. Global capitalism and the knowledge economy / Wayne Hope and Iain Stephenson -- 3. Tertiary education, knowledge and neoliberalism / Peter Roberts -- 4. Catching the knowledge wave? : 'Knowledge society' and the future of public education / Jane Gilbert -- 5. Individualism, enterprise culture and curriculum policy / Anne-Marie O'Neill -- 6. Dissenters in the ranks : young people, citizenship and the global village / Joanna Kidman -- pt. TWO : POLICY CONTEXTS -- 7. Importing England's 'Third Way' education policy : a cautionary note / Martin Thrupp -- 8. Policies on teachers and teaching : more of the same? / John O'Neill -- 9. The policy process and policy on policy-making / David Philips -- 10. Scenario for a Maori education authority : mainstreaming or Maori control? / Wally Penetito -- 11. Special education policy : meeting the challenges of diversity / Don Brown and Charlotte Thomson -- 12. Policy shifts in early childhood education : past lessons, new directions / Linda Mitchell -- pt. THREE : POLICY ISSUES -- 13. The predictable failure of school marketisation : the limitations of policy reform / Roy Nash and Richard Harker -- 14. The school-business relationship and the Third Way / David Stuart -- 15. The National Certificate of Educational Achievement (NCEA) : is there a Third Way? / Cedric Hall -- 16. From policy to practice : Colenso High School's Choices program for 'at-risk' youth / Keith Sullivan -- 17. Policies for 'safe' practice : teachers (not) touching children / Alison Jones.
